In-depth review: Focal AI
Focal AI is a focused reading and research platform designed for professionals who need to manage, summarize, and query a growing library of documents. Unlike general-purpose AI chatbots that treat every conversation as a fresh start, Focal AI builds a persistent, searchable knowledge base from your uploaded PDFs and saved web articles. Its core value proposition is simple: import a document, strip away clutter, and then ask questions or request summaries with answers that cite back to the original source. This makes it a practical tool for anyone who regularly works with dense, citation-heavy materials—researchers, legal analysts, medical professionals, and academics.
Where Focal AI stands out is in its Copilot feature, which functions as a GPT-powered research assistant that can reason across your entire document collection. Instead of manually flipping through papers to compare findings, you can ask a single question and get a synthesized answer with references. The platform also offers a clean reading mode that removes ads and formatting distractions from web articles, and it supports highlights, comments, and tags for active reading. Privacy is a clear selling point: Focal AI explicitly states it does not train on user data, relying on ret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) to maintain context, and it stores data on GDPR and SOC2 compliant servers.
That said, Focal AI has meaningful limitations. There is no mobile app, which restricts on-the-go access—a notable gap for professionals who need to review documents away from a desktop. The free tier is extremely limited (5 sources and 10 queries), and even the paid plans impose page caps (400 pages per month on the Student plan, 2,000 on Starter, 10,000 on Pro). Heavy users who exceed these limits face additional per-page charges on the Pro plan. The tool is also best suited for individual use; there is no mention of team collaboration features like shared libraries or multi-user workspaces.
The ideal user for Focal AI is a solo researcher or professional who works primarily from a desktop and needs to systematically extract insights from a moderate volume of documents. For example, a PhD student conducting a literature review can upload dozens of papers, generate summaries, and use the Copilot to compare methodologies or findings across studies. A paralegal might upload contracts and case files, then search for specific clauses without manually scanning each document. Medical professionals can save recent studies and ask for treatment efficacy data. The academic pricing ($4/month for students with .edu emails) makes it particularly accessible for scholars.
In practice, the workflow is straightforward: you save a document (via browser extension or PDF upload), it appears in your library, and you can either read it in a clean view or immediately query it using the Copilot. The AI responses include inline citations, which builds trust and reduces the need to double-check every claim. However, the quality of responses depends on the clarity and structure of your documents—poorly scanned PDFs or highly technical jargon may reduce accuracy. Focal AI is not a replacement for deep reading; it is a tool for triage and synthesis, helping you decide which documents deserve your full attention.
For a practical buyer, the decision hinges on volume and mobility. If you handle more than 10,000 pages per month or need to access your library from a phone, Focal AI will feel restrictive. But if you are a knowledge worker who values privacy, citation-backed answers, and a clutter-free reading experience, the platform delivers a solid return on a modest investment. It fills a specific niche between a basic PDF reader and a full-fledged reference manager, and it does so with a clear focus on the research workflow.

Frequently asked questions
Does Focal AI have a free plan?Pricing
Focal AI does not have a permanent free plan, but new users can upload up to 5 sources and make 10 AI queries for free to evaluate the product. After that, you must choose a paid plan, which starts with a 7-day free trial.
Is my data used to train Focal AI's models?General
No. Focal AI explicitly states that they do not train on user data. They use retrieval augmented generation (RAG) to pull information from your documents without using them for model training.
Is there a mobile app for Focal AI?Workflow
Currently, Focal AI only supports desktop use. There is no mobile app available, which may limit on-the-go access to your research library.
How secure is my data on Focal AI?General
Focal AI stores data on GDPR and SOC2 compliant cloud servers. All communications are encrypted end-to-end, and you have full control to delete your data, which is then completely removed.
What payment methods does Focal AI accept?Pricing
Focal AI accepts all major payment methods, processed securely through Stripe.
Can Focal AI handle PDFs and web articles?Workflow
Yes, Focal AI supports both PDFs and web articles. You can save web pages via a browser extension or by pasting URLs, and upload PDFs directly to your library.
